you'd have to bore out the f22 sleeves at least 2mm to get the h22 pistons to work in the f22, which isn't impossible....there are companies that make aftermarket pistons for the f22 though...
Race Engineering has pistons for the Honda F-series in either the stock 8.8:1 CR or 11:1 CR. The pistons are made by Wiseco, and run around $350 for the set if I remember right. I'm running the 11:1's with good results.
